Subject: Sweeper ownership handoff

On-call: effective Monday, the Driftbin data-retention sweeper has a new owner. The sweeper runs nightly at 02:10 and purges records past policy age across the Lanternworks archive tiers. Known quirks: it occasionally stalls on oversized tombstone batches — restart the worker, don't skip the batch. Do not pause retention jobs without Legal sign-off. Runbook is in the Driftbin wiki under "sweeper-ops." Page the primary owner before attempting any manual purge. All escalations now route to:

account owner for hahig-fahag: Pelael Istax Novys

Hi all — quick heads-up for new starters at Bramleigh House: over the holiday period (23 Dec to 2 Jan) the building runs reduced hours, 8am to 4pm, and the side entrance stays locked. Facilities will be on skeleton staff, so log any issues through the usual portal. If you need to get in early, use the holiday-access door code shown below.

staff pass of baweg-bawep = bdg-AIU-1

INTERNAL MEMO — Finance Team Only

Re: Term Sheet from Caldrey Systems

Caldrey's revised term sheet arrived Tuesday. Key points: a three-year supply commitment, volume rebates tiered at 8% and 12%, and an exclusivity clause covering the Velmora product line. Lena Harwick has flagged the exclusivity language as potentially restrictive given our pipeline with other partners. Please model cash impact under both tiers before Friday's review. Our position going into negotiations is noted below.

board note of kahag-baguf: The finance team signed off on a budget of $419.2 million for Project Gorvan.

Ticket #982 — Sig check failing on load-test harness deploy

Heads up for whoever inherits this: the Cartwheel checkout load-test harness won't deploy because the artifact signature check fails on the Mistral runners. Best guess is the harness was rebuilt after we rotated keys last sprint, but the runners cached the old verification material. Load tests for the holiday checkout push are blocked until this clears. Purge the runner cache, then re-register trust using the current key, shown below.

deploy key for kagup-bawig: bky9_ZMq28eTw9